GENERAL FACTS
Bird flu is a viral disease of influenza type Caused from Avian Birds. Wild birds all over the world carry the viruses, but usually do not get sick from them. However, bird flu is extremely contagious among birds and can make some domesticated birds; including ducks, turkeys, and chickens, very sick and finally kill them. As far as the recent Research reveals, there are fifteen subtypes (Variant) of the avian influenza virus among them only H5N1 and H7 type are known to have lethal effect.
These virus belong to the Orthomyxoviridae Family and a –Ve stranded, segmented RNA Virus .Wild avian birds often act as resistant carriers, spreading it to more susceptible domestic stocks. It can also be transmitted by prolong contact with Affected Bird, contaminated feed, water, equipment and clothing. The incubation period is 3 to 5 days. Symptoms in animals vary, but virulent strains can cause death within a few days.
SYMPTOMS & DIAGNOSIS
The General symptoms of the Bird Flu is similar to that of Normal human influenza Like (1) High fever (2) sore Throat (3) Cough (4) severe body & head ache (5 ) in very severe condition it is associated with pneumonia . In bird flu virulent genus of the virus affects the lungs in the human and caused death due to Breathlessness.
This virus Can be transmitted from Bird to human but human to human transmission is not known nor it is reported only Feared that If this Avian Influenza Virus gets any New subtype antigenic Variant, Coming in contact with the human influenza Virus then it Could be Lethal and Extremely spreadable through human to human contact and can cause a havoc Like the One Spanish flu which killed almost 20 million people in 1918.
PREVENTION & TREATMENT
Avian influenza in humans can be detected reliably with standard influenza tests. Antiviral drugs are clinically effective in both preventing and treating the disease. Vaccines, however, take Long time to produce and must be prepared for each subtype. Now-a – days the most effective drugs Used to treat the Virus is TAMIFLU, an effective anti avian influenza Drugs .
HISTORY
Human deaths from avian influenza were unknown until 1997, when six people in Hong Kong died from the particularly virulent H5N1 strain. In January 2004, a major new outbreak of H5N1 avian influenza surfaced again in Vietnam and Thailand's poultry industry, and within weeks spread to ten countries and regions in Asia, including Indonesia, South Korea, Japan and China.
Intensive efforts were undertaken to slaughter chickens, ducks and geese (over 40 million chickens alone were slaughtered in high-infection areas), and the outbreak was contained by March, but the total human death toll in Vietnam and Thailand was 23 people while in China Figure is still not clear and unconfirmed report put the tally somewhere around 50 – 60 Deaths . Recently in Feb.- March 2006 , Outbreak of avian influenza was reported first time in India in Jalgaon & Akola provinces of Maharastra in Western part of India .Since then almost 1000,00 Chickens have Been Culled in this Two Districts alone .
